Fork me on GitHub

随笔分类 -  操作系统

摘要:#注意事项 linux中搜索动态库的顺序 Linux 运行的时候,是如何管理共享库(*.so)的? 在 Linux 下面,共享库的寻找和加载是由 /lib/ld.so 实现的。 ld.so 在标准路经(/lib, /usr/lib) 中寻找应用程序用到的共享库。 但是,如果需要用到的共享库在非标准路 阅读全文
posted @ 2019-02-18 19:55 stardsd 阅读(9092) 评论(0) 推荐(1) 编辑
摘要:远程SSH登录上CentOS或Debian及Ubuntu等系列的Linux服务器后,进行如下操作 提醒:挂载操作会清空数据,请确认挂载盘无数据或者未使用. 1.第一步:列出所有磁盘 命令: ll /dev/disk/by-path 2.提示:如果无法确认数据盘设备名称,请使用df命令来确认系统盘的名 阅读全文
posted @ 2019-02-18 19:24 stardsd 阅读(5792) 评论(0) 推荐(0) 编辑
摘要:ImportError: No module named src.data_layer 解决方案: 阅读全文
posted @ 2019-02-15 09:32 stardsd 阅读(1788) 评论(0) 推荐(0) 编辑
摘要:history命令的用途 history命令用于显示指定数目的指令命令,读取历史命令文件中的目录到历史命令缓冲区和将历史命令缓冲区中的目录写入命令文件。 如果你是一个老司机肯定知道history有多强大,但是对于新手来说或许只知道它可以显示历史命令。 查看与执行历史命令 要查看命令历史,请在 Lin 阅读全文
posted @ 2019-02-14 18:12 stardsd 阅读(1572) 评论(0) 推荐(0) 编辑
摘要:有的程序可以通过编译,但在运行时会出现Segment fault(段错误)。这通常都是指针错误引起的。但这不像编译错误一样会提示到文件一行,而是没有任何信息。一种办法是用gdb的step, 一步一步寻找。但要step一个上万行的代码让人难以想象。 我们还有更好的办法,这就是core file。 如果 阅读全文
posted @ 2019-02-14 17:59 stardsd 阅读(25862) 评论(0) 推荐(2) 编辑
摘要:问题1:/usr/bin/ld: warning: libpng16.so.16, needed by /home/andrei/anaconda/lib/libopencv_highgui.so, not found (try using -rpath or -rpath-link)/home/a 阅读全文
posted @ 2019-02-12 16:30 stardsd 阅读(2905) 评论(0) 推荐(1) 编辑
摘要:https://blog.csdn.net/ThomasCai001/article/details/53940430 https://blog.csdn.net/ThomasCai001/article/details/53940430 https://blog.csdn.net/ThomasCa 阅读全文
posted @ 2019-02-12 16:24 stardsd 阅读(1253) 评论(0) 推荐(0) 编辑
摘要:opencv报错: test.cpp:(.text+0xc0): undefined reference to `cv::imread(std::string const&, int)' test.cpp:(.text+0x11f): undefined reference to `cv::_Out 阅读全文
posted @ 2019-02-12 11:08 stardsd 阅读(3448) 评论(0) 推荐(0) 编辑
摘要:举例:通过Makefile调用pkg-config命令。 pkg-config - Return metainformation about installed libraries (为了使用lib库,通过pkg-config生成必要的编译options) Makefile中的例: CFLAGS = 阅读全文
posted @ 2019-02-12 10:56 stardsd 阅读(1091) 评论(0) 推荐(0) 编辑
摘要:Solution: 到/usr/lib下ll一下,有两个文件: libcrypto.so libcrypto.so.1.0.0 正常。怎么大小一样?后者应该是个link才对。 怎么办?直接把后者删除。然后错误消失。 如果删除提示没有怎么办?那使用ln再产生一个链接就是。 阅读全文
posted @ 2019-01-31 16:31 stardsd 阅读(4783) 评论(0) 推荐(0) 编辑
摘要:In case it's still relevant for someone, I encountered this issue when trying to run Keras/Tensorflow for the second time, after a first run was abort 阅读全文
posted @ 2019-01-29 21:23 stardsd 阅读(2802) 评论(0) 推荐(0) 编辑
摘要:一、为什么要写Makefile 首先要确定我们的目标,Makefile是用来干嘛的? 曾经很长时间我都是在从事Windows环境下的开发,所以根本不知道Makefile是个什么东西。因为早已经习惯了使用VS、Eclipse等等优秀的IDE做开发,只要点一个按钮,程序就可以运行啦。但是进入公司以后,从 阅读全文
posted @ 2019-01-28 11:00 stardsd 阅读(5566) 评论(0) 推荐(1) 编辑
摘要:1.CMake编译原理 CMake是一种跨平台编译工具,比make更为高级,使用起来要方便得多。CMake主要是编写CMakeLists.txt文件,然后用cmake命令将CMakeLists.txt文件转化为make所需要的makefile文件,最后用make命令编译源码生成可执行程序或共享库(s 阅读全文
posted @ 2019-01-28 10:02 stardsd 阅读(20599) 评论(0) 推荐(1) 编辑
摘要:正确的方法是: 在命令行中输入 rename 's/\.JPG/.jpg/' *.JPG 【注意】 在单引号中的最后一个'/'符号不能少! 意思是:把当前文件夹下的所有 .JPG文件 替换为 .jpg文件。 【此外】在rename的帮助说明中 (输入 man rename) 给出了一个小实例 ren 阅读全文
posted @ 2019-01-26 16:41 stardsd 阅读(4752) 评论(0) 推荐(0) 编辑
摘要:版权声明:本文为博主原创文章,未经博主允许不得转载。 https://blog.csdn.net/get_set/article/details/51276609 版权声明:本文为博主原创文章,未经博主允许不得转载。 https://blog.csdn.net/get_set/article/det 阅读全文
posted @ 2019-01-26 15:58 stardsd 阅读(438) 评论(0) 推荐(0) 编辑
摘要:版权声明:本文为博主原创文章,转载请注明出处。 https://blog.csdn.net/dcrmg/article/details/78000961 1. whereis+文件名 用于程序名的搜索,搜索结果只限于二进制文件(参数-b)、man说明文件(参数-m)和源代码文件(参数-s),如果省略 阅读全文
posted @ 2019-01-26 09:32 stardsd 阅读(2527) 评论(0) 推荐(0) 编辑
摘要:问题: dotnet: /usr/lib64/libstdc++.so.6: version `GLIBCXX_3.4.18' not found (required by dotnet)dotnet: /usr/lib64/libstdc++.so.6: version `CXXABI_1.3.5 阅读全文
posted @ 2019-01-25 09:45 stardsd 阅读(9003) 评论(0) 推荐(0) 编辑
摘要:修改文件名可以用mv命令来实现 mv filename1 filename2 1 但如果批量修改还是使用rename命令更为方便 现在我们有a b c d 四个文件 增加后缀 rename 's/$/\.txt/' * 1 a.txt b.txt c.txt d.txt 修改后缀 rename 's 阅读全文
posted @ 2019-01-15 20:52 stardsd 阅读(5276) 评论(0) 推荐(0) 编辑
摘要:原文 https://blog.csdn.net/luotuo44/article/details/24836901 原文 https://blog.csdn.net/luotuo44/article/details/24836901 原文 https://blog.csdn.net/luotuo4 阅读全文
posted @ 2019-01-14 14:37 stardsd 阅读(42548) 评论(0) 推荐(1) 编辑
摘要:一、常用命令1、进入某个盘 //进入d盘D://进入F盘F:这里我经常弄混,老是用cd命令,结果回回进不去。。Linux和windows果然不一样。 2、查看目录文件 //查看当前目录下的文件,类似于linux下的lsdir如果是需要查看隐藏文件的或者更多操作的话,可以使用dir /?来查看其它用法 阅读全文
posted @ 2019-01-10 12:18 stardsd 阅读(2961) 评论(0) 推荐(0) 编辑